MA in Political Science at University of Akron
The University of Akron offers a Master of Arts (MA) in Political Science that lasts for 18 months. The total tuition fee for this program is USD 13,414. To apply for the MA in Political Science, students need to show their English language skills, and the IELTS test is accepted for this purpose. Additionally, applicants should have a graduation grade point average (GPA) of at least 3.0 on a 4.0 scale.

MA in Political Science at University of Akron
Graduation
Students must have a four-year undergraduate degree with a minimum GPA of 3.0. They must also meet the Graduate School's admission requirements. For conditional or provisional admission, a minimum overall GPA of 2.75 is required.
